Sunday School for Children of All Ages

Sunday School is offered for children of all ages at 10:30 a.m. every Sunday after a time of fellowship. This program helps children build a strong foundation in their Christian faith through Bible stories, songs, and activities. Teachers and volunteers guide children in understanding God's love and the message of the Gospel, encouraging them to develop a lifelong relationship with Jesus.

First communion conversations during lent

During Lent, Our Redeemer offers First Communion Conversations for children who are ready to participate in the sacrament of Holy Communion. These sessions provide an opportunity for children and their parents to learn about the significance of Communion in the Lutheran tradition, and prepare for the sacred moment of receiving the body and blood of Christ for the first time.

Affirmation of baptism (confirmation)

Affirmation of Baptism, also known as Confirmation, is offered to youth in grades 6-8. This program meets on Wednesday evenings at 6:15 p.m. in the newly updated Youth Room, where students explore the meaning of their baptism, learn about Lutheran theology, and dive deeper into the Bible. Through discussion, reflection, and service, youth affirm their commitment to the faith and grow in their relationship with God.
